Shake shingle repair services involve fixing damaged or deteriorated shake shingles on a roof to restore its appearance and functionality. Over time, exposure to weather elements such as wind, rain, and sunlight can cause shingles to crack, split, or become loose. Repair work typically includes replacing broken or missing shingles, sealing leaks, and reinforcing weakened areas to prevent further damage. Skilled service providers assess the extent of the damage and perform targeted repairs to extend the life of the roof, helping homeowners avoid more costly replacements down the line.
This type of repair addresses common issues like cracked shingles, curling or splitting edges, and areas where shingles have become loose or fallen off. These problems can lead to leaks, water damage, and mold growth if left untreated. Shake shingle repair services are especially useful after storms or extreme weather events that can cause shingles to loosen or break. Regular inspections and timely repairs can prevent minor issues from escalating into major structural problems, ensuring the roof remains watertight and durable.

The overview below groups typical Shake Shingle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Essex, MD.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or shake shingle repairs in Essex, MD generally range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es, such as replacing a few damaged shingles, fall within this middle tier. Fewer projects tend to reach the higher end of this range, which accounts for additional materials or labor.
Partial Roof Repairs - For larger, partial repairs involving multiple shingles or sections, local contractors often charge between $600 and $1,500. These jobs are common and usually involve addressing specific areas affected by weather or wear, with costs rising for more extensive damage.
Full Shingle Replacement - Replacing all shake shingles on a roof typically costs between $4,000 and $8,000 in Essex, MD. Many homeowners opt for this option when shingles are heavily worn or damaged, though prices can vary based on roof size and shingle quality.
Complete Roof Replacement - Larger, more complex projects, such as full roof replacements, can reach $10,000 or more. These are less common but necessary for extensive damage or aging roofs, with costs influenced by roof size, pitch, and material choices.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are shake shingles and how do they differ from other roofing materials? Shake shingles are handcrafted wooden shingles known for their natural appearance and durability, offering a distinct aesthetic compared to asphalt or composite roofing options.
How can I tell if my shake shingles need repair? Signs include cracked, broken, or missing shingles, leaks, or visible deterioration, indicating that professional repair services may be needed.
What types of shake shingle repairs do local contractors typically handle? Repairs often include replacing damaged shingles, fixing leaks, sealing cracks, and restoring the overall integrity of the roofing surface.
Are there specific maintenance steps to extend the life of shake shingles? Regular inspections for damage, cleaning debris, and applying protective treatments can help maintain shake shingles, but professional assessments are recommended for comprehensive care.
